Crawl space waterproofing may be necessary if you notice musty odors, mold growth, or excessive humidity in your home. Standing water, damp insulation, or rotting wood in the crawl space are also clear indicators that moisture is infiltrating the area. Pest infestations, especially wood-destroying insects, can signal the need for crawl space waterproofing. Additionally, if you observe sagging floors, warped wood, or rust on metal components in the crawl space, it’s time to consider professional waterproofing services.

Crawl space waterproofing typically takes 2-5 days, depending on the size of the space and the extent of the work needed. Factors like moisture levels, existing damage, and accessibility can influence the timeline. Most projects are completed within this timeframe, barring unforeseen complications. Crawl space waterproofing effectively combats mold and mildew issues. By creating a moisture barrier and improving ventilation, it prevents water intrusion and reduces humidity levels. This environment becomes inhospitable for mold and mildew growth, protecting the structural integrity of the home. Professional waterproofing solutions include vapor barriers, dehumidifiers, and proper drainage systems. These measures work together to keep the crawl space dry and free from excess moisture. Homeowners benefit from improved air quality, reduced allergens, and a healthier living environment throughout the entire house.

Crawl space waterproofing costs typically range from $5,000 to $15,000 for an average-sized home. Factors influencing the price include the size of the crawl space, extent of water damage, chosen waterproofing method, and additional repairs needed. The final cost may also depend on the materials used, labor rates in your area, and any necessary permits. It’s advisable to obtain multiple quotes from reputable contractors to ensure you’re getting a fair price for quality work.
